Table 2.
Sociodemographic characteristics of respondents: adolescent girls aged 12–19 years in karnali, Nepal
| Variable (N = 424) | Total (n) | % |
|---|---|---|
| Age | ||
| Below 15 years | 156 | 36.8 |
| 15–19 years | 268 | 63.2 |
| Marital Status | ||
| Married | 43 | 10.1 |
| Unmarried | 381 | 89.9 |
| Caste/Ethnicity | ||
| Brahmin/Chhetri/Thakuri | 315 | 74.3 |
| Dalit | 100 | 23.6 |
| Janajati | 9 | 2.1 |
| School-going status | ||
| No | 38 | 9.0 |
| Yes | 386 | 91.0 |
| Education Status | ||
| No education | 38 | 9.0 |
| Basic education | 164 | 38.7 |
| Secondary and above education | 222 | 52.4 |
| District | ||
| Dailekh | 114 | 26.9 |
| Jajarkot | 165 | 38.9 |
| Jumla | 70 | 16.5 |
| Kalikot | 75 | 17.7 |
| Disability Status | ||
| No | 417 | 98.3 |
| Yes | 7 | 1.7 |
